"God forgives sin but not consequence!" - @APOSTLESULEMAN

Hosea 8:7 - "For they have sown the wind, they shall reap the whirlwind..."
Galatians 6:7 - "Be not deceived; God is not mocked: for whatsoever a man south, that shall he also reap."
Case in point: Apostle Paul

Paul, before conversion, was a terrible man - persecuting christians by having them beaten. In fact, he was on his way to Damascus (Acts 9), to get a license/legal approval to propagate this work when he encountered God.
Paul repented. Paul became a changed man but till he left this world, he was always beaten. Every time, he went to preach the gospel, he was always beaten. At a point, he was beaten to the point of death and dragged and left by the city gate.

He beat people so he was also beaten
Didn't God forgive him? Yes!

God forgave his soul. God save his soul.

But the consequence of what his flesh had done, he had to face it.
If you understand consequence, you will avoid getting entangled with ungodly/immoral acts.
